Understanding the 30' Shipping ContainerWhat is a 30' Shipping Container?
A 30-foot shipping container is a modular structure typically made from corten steel, designed for the transportation and storage of products. While standard shipping containers come in sizes such as 20 feet and 40 feet, the 30 Foot Shipping Containers' option provides a special middle ground. These containers are extremely flexible, providing an ideal solution for numerous needs, consisting of portable storage, mobile offices, workshop areas, and even living quarters.
Dimensions and Specifications
Below is a contrast table illustrating the standard measurements and specs of a 30-foot shipping container:
DimensionMeasurement (Feet)Measurement (Inches)Length30360Width896Height8.5102Optimum Gross WeightApproximate. 67,200 lbsN/ATare WeightApprox. 5,000 lbsN/AInterior Volume1,688 cubic feetN/AMaterial and Build
30' shipping containers are made from long lasting corten steel, which is rust-resistant and designed to stand up to harsh weather conditions. The floor is normally made of cured plywood, supplying a sturdy base for storage or tenancy.

What is the average expense of a 30' shipping Container 30 Ft?
The cost varies extensively based upon condition, features, area, and vendor, varying from ₤ 3,000 to ₤ 8,000.
2. How long does a shipping container last?
With appropriate maintenance, a shipping container can last 10 to 30 years. Regular assessments for rust and wear can extend its life expectancy.
3. Can I modify a shipping container myself?
Yes, modifying a shipping container can be a DIY job if you have the right tools and understanding. Nevertheless, for complex modifications, employing an expert is advisable.
4. Do They Make 30 Ft Shipping Containers I require an authorization to put a shipping container on my property?
License requirements vary by place. Constantly contact regional zoning laws and policies before putting a container.
5. Can shipping containers be stacked?
Yes, shipping containers are designed to be stackable; however, appropriate bracing and anchoring are important for stability.
